Surely it would be better to have the long/narrow box to make the car more streamlined?There are four boxes in the Ocean range, starting with the Ocean 80 offering 320 litres of extra luggage space, followed by the Ocean 100 with 360 litres. The Ocean 600 is a narrower, half width roof box but still has a capacity of 330 litres and finally the Ocean 200 is the largest in the range and offers 450 litres of added luggage space. All of the boxes in the Ocean range have a maximum load capacity of 50kg allowing you to get all your holiday gear in! The Thule roof box only weighs 13.5kg when empty, so it isn’t too hard to attach it to the roof. It is sold as the budget, smaller model, with simple U-bolt fittings, but there are no complaints about this approach. It lifts up to reveal the contents and remains secure on the road.
